๐ŸŸ๏ธ Host Nations & Venues โ€” A Tri-Nation Spectacle

The 2026 FIFA World Cup will be the first to be staged across three countries. This unprecedented format brings unique challenges and incredible opportunities. Let's break down each host nation and the venues they bring to the table.

๐Ÿ‡บ๐Ÿ‡ธ United States โ€” The Powerhouse Host

The USA will host the majority of matches, including all knockout rounds from the quarter-finals onward. With 11 venues spread across the country, from the iconic MetLife Stadium in New York to the SoFi Stadium in Los Angeles, the infrastructure is world-class. The American appetite for football (or soccer, as they call it) has surged since the 1994 World Cup, and MLS is now a major league attracting global stars.

๐Ÿ‡จ๐Ÿ‡ฆ Canada โ€” The Northern Frontier

Canada enters the World Cup hosting scene with immense pride. Venues like BMO Field in Toronto and BC Place in Vancouver will provide a vibrant atmosphere. Canada's national team has grown impressively, producing stars like Alphonso Davies and Jonathan David. ๐Ÿ‡ฒ๐Ÿ‡ฝ Mexico โ€” The Veteran Host

Mexico is the true veteran, having hosted the World Cup in 1970 and 1986. The legendary Estadio Azteca in Mexico City will once again be a cauldron of passion. โšฝ Qualification Process & The 48 Teams

The expansion from 32 to 48 teams is the most significant change in World Cup history. The allocation of slots has been redesigned to give more nations a chance. Here's how it breaks down:

  • AFC (Asia): 8.5 slots โ€” India's pathway to the World Cup
  • CAF (Africa): 9.5 slots โ€” Africa's representation grows
  • CONCACAF (North/Central America): 6.5 slots (including hosts)
  • CONMEBOL (South America): 6.5 slots
  • OFC (Oceania): 1.5 slots
  • UEFA (Europe): 16 slots

๐Ÿ“… Match Schedule & Fixtures โ€” Plan Your World Cup

The World Cup 2026 Match Schedule spans 39 days, from the opening match in Mexico City to the final at MetLife Stadium in New York. With 104 matches, there's football every single day. The schedule is designed to maximise prime-time viewership across global markets, including India.

Key Dates You Can't Miss

  • Opening Match: June 11, 2026 โ€” Estadio Azteca, Mexico City
  • Group Stage: June 11 โ€“ June 27, 2026
  • Round of 32: June 28 โ€“ July 1, 2026
  • Round of 16: July 3 โ€“ July 6, 2026
  • Quarter-Finals: July 9 โ€“ July 10, 2026
  • Semi-Finals: July 14 โ€“ July 15, 2026
  • Final: July 19, 2026 โ€” MetLife Stadium, New Jersey
